Jennifer & Jeff's Wedding!
by Julie Hamilton | in Weddings

Our 2010 wedding season started off with a bang as we traveled down to San Diego for Jenn & Jeff's wedding.  The rain was threatening to ruin the festivities, but if there's one thing that we realized about Jenn & Jeff, it's that NOTHING could dampen their party!  It was obvious from the get go that Jenn & Jeff had put alot of thought and planning into their special day (which turned out to be a gorgeous sunny, breezy day) and that they had one thing in mind for their guests.....FUN!  Forgoing the usual bridal party transportation, J & J had a trolley from Old Town Trolley Tourscome to shuttle their bridal party around to the locations for the day..as you can imagine, it was a great background some images too.  The ceremony was held in The North Chapel at NTC Promenade, but after that, the crowd partied over to the Miramar Officer's Club, where Jenn works, for an evening packed with delights. This party took over the entire Officer's Club inside and out! It started off with the usual wedding reception traditions, but was filled with surprise after surprise.  FIrst, in honor of Jeff's "Husker" heritage, Jenn had a special groom's cake made just for him, in the shape of..what else? Corn.  Then, in honor of Jenn's heritage, the Lucky Lion Dancers came and performed!  It was so cool to see the dancers/acrobats going around the room and the electricity and excitement in the place just rose.  I know the guests thoroughly enjoyed their great performance as did I.  I didn't want it to end.  Then, as the DJ was working his magic, in the outdoor lounge area, there was a sound.  The unmistakeable sound of....bagpipes.  The California Celts were beginning their performance for the evening.  I loved the way they started...by playing a simple traditional sounding Irish song, while they were walking through the crowd.  As the crowd gathered, they picked up the pace and by the end of the song, they were playing Irish rock and the whole crowd was loving it! I truly don't know who had the best time: Jenn & Jeff, their guests, or us.  It was a great way to start off the 2010 wedding season!

Jennifer & Shane's Wedding
by Julie Hamilton | in Weddings

Many Congratulations to Jenne & Shane!  We just had an opportunity to capture their Sacramento wedding and get to know them better.  It's easy to see that they are loved dearly and held closely by their family and their wide variety of friends.  Jenne & Shane are such an interesting couple because they are so unique, so it should not have been a surprise that their wedding was flavored with their own unique ideas and concepts.  Perhaps most of all, I loved their ideas for the bridal party florals.  The bridesmaids all wore black dresses, and as you can see, each one had a bouquet that introduced a different color. Coolest of all, each bridesmaid also had a brooch that matched her bouquet (even Jenne!) and they all wore them in different ways: in the hair, on the back, on the front of their dresses, etc.  !  I love the way that the black provided a great background for the brilliance of the colors!  It was a wonderful idea!
